Software Update Questions

Hi everybody,
I'm still relatively green in the computer world, so, I'm sure these questions are way to "rookie" for you. Nevertheless; here they are.
Software Update Questions:
1. What is J2SE 5.0 Release 4, version 4.0 (39.3 MB) and, is it necessary to install?
2. What is X11 Update 2006, version 1.1.2 (51.0 MB) and, is it necessary to install?
In case you need to know, I have Mac OS X (10.4.8) with a Verizon FIOS connection.
Thanks,
Wayhun
iMac   Mac OS X (10.4.8)  

J2SE 5.0 is the latest version of Java. Mac OS X originally ships with Java 1.4 and this gives you the opportunity to upgrade to the latest version.
It's an optional upgrade since there are many changes between Java 1.4 and java 5, so some people might prefer to hold off until they've verified their Java apps work with the new version. For most people, though, it isn't an issue.
X11 (also known as XWindows) is a standard GUI interface for Unix systems. If you're using X11 you'd probably alredy know about it and therefore wouldn't be asking this question. It's not going to cause any problems if you update it, but it won't offer any advantage unless you're running X11-based applications.

    You can tell Software Update to not bother you about a specific update.
    Just remember that you did this with certain updates, such as QuickTime updates you do not want. iTunes depends on QuickTime, which depends on OS version, and so on. You may end up needed the update in the future, but it won't appear in Software Update because you had ignored it a while ago and forgot, not remembering to reset the ignored updates.

  • N78 software update question?

    Hi guys,
    I want to ask you about some misunderstoodment regareding the latest software for this devise.When i go to Nokia and check if there is a new firmware for my N78 by entering product code it says that the firmware version is the same as mu current now (12.046).The thing is that i can see that there is a newer firmware update (20.149) again shown by Nokia in their latest features, applications and improvements page.Why is this occurring?
    P.S.I am not experiencing any problems for now with 12.046 and i like to follow the quote  "If it works,don't fix it" and i am hearing that after this update many users find  more new bugs after that but someday Nokia will release a stable firmware which i will gladly install
    Cheers 
    Solved!
    Go to Solution.

    latest firmware version for the N78 is 21.002 not 20.149. there is also a v30 rumoured to be released in the coming weeks. the reason you are getting the message that 12.046 is the latest version for your handset is because your handset is a branded variant (i.e. your network operator has their customisations, logos, wallpapers etc all over it). therefore you may or may not get the 21.002 update for your phone. this is dependent on your operator, as they are provided the newest firmware by Nokia and are given the choice whether or not to customise it to their own tastes, then allow Nokia to release it through either the Nokia Software Updater or FOTA channels. i would suggest haggling your operator to see if they are indeed planning to release 21.002, or have v30 in the works for you. if not, then you will have to give written permission for you to move to generic firmware, after which you can take your phone to your local Nokia Care Centre and they will do this for you.  let us know how it goes.
